Mustang TelehandlersConstruction Equipment - June 1, 2006 Two Joysticks Replace Three Mustang replaced the 638 with model 642, increasing its lift height from 38 to 42 feet, and added the 844 to its line with a rated capacity of 8,000 pounds and 44-foot lift height. The 642 and 844 share boom designs with the larger Mustang Deluxe Series of telehandlers. Two pilot-hydraulic joysticks put boom control in one hand and frame leveling and attachment control in the other. Number of models: 6 New models: 642 and 844 Product-line features: Mustang's Radio Remote Boom Control raises and lowers, extends and retracts the boom from a remote-control pendant. The remote can also start and shut down the engine. This feature is available from the Mustang line's origin, Gehl, and from Manitou (by virtue of its alliance with Gehl).
